Meaning & usage

verb/ˈplɔpən/[ˈplɔ.pən][-pm̩]
  1. to make a popping or plopping sound, hence especially to be uncorked or otherwise opened

    weak
  2. to make a popping or plopping sound, hence especially to break through a (thin) surface

    weak
  3. to make a popping or plopping sound, hence especially to bounce, be dribbled

    weak
Where this word comes from

Onomatopoeic. Equivalent to plopp (interjection) + -en.
